Ejector Pump Installation in Tuscaloosa, AL

Ejector pump installation is a service that helps property owners manage wastewater from fixtures located below the main sewer line, such as bathrooms, laundry rooms, or kitchens in basements or lower levels. These systems are designed to lift wastewater and pump it to the main sewer or septic system, ensuring proper drainage and preventing backups. Projects typically involve installing new ejector pumps for renovations, replacing outdated units, or upgrading existing systems to meet current standards. Homeowners often want to understand the scope of installation, the compatibility with their property’s plumbing, and any maintenance considerations before requesting this service.

Before requesting ejector pump installation, property owners should consider factors like the size and capacity of the pump needed for their household or commercial use, as well as the location where the system will be installed. It’s also helpful to understand the plumbing layout and any potential space constraints. Proper installation ensures reliable operation and minimizes the risk of sewage backups or system failure. Consulting with a professional can provide clarity on system requirements and help determine the most suitable ejector pump for specific property needs.

Ejector Pump Installation Questions

What is an ejector pump used for? An ejector pump helps remove wastewater from basement bathrooms, laundry rooms, or other areas below the main sewer line.

When is installation of an ejector pump needed? Installation is typically needed when plumbing fixtures are located below the main sewer line or in areas where gravity drainage isn't possible.

What should property owners consider before installing an ejector pump? It's important to evaluate the plumbing layout and ensure proper venting and electrical connections for reliable operation.

Are ejector pumps suitable for all property types? Ejector pumps are commonly used in residential and commercial properties with below-grade plumbing fixtures or basement bathrooms.
